1.0 out of 5 stars Could be a worthless pile of junk if it breaks, December 5, 2007
By 
This review is from: New Shiatsu Massage Chair Recliner (Health and Beauty)
I apologize if this is an American made chair. It doesn't say where it is manufactured. I bought one that looks identical for the discounted price advertised here and it was Chinese made. No dealer network or service centers located or offered in poorly written brochure that came with it. After very light usage, the chair back broke and the electronics quit. When I turned it over, the whole plastic housing containing the drive rod that reclines the back had completely disentigrated and will necessitate replacement. Only website showing the model number RT-Y005 Health Message Chair was a Chinese wholesaler that is set up for large importers. It looks like this chair is being imported and renamed. If it is, don't waste your money, Goodwill won't even want it the way it is.

1.0 out of 5 stars It's a Chinese piece of crap!, February 3, 2009
This review is from: New Shiatsu Massage Chair Recliner (Health and Beauty)
If it runs and never breaks down you'll love this chair. Mine lasted 3 whole days and then the nightmare began. They are made in China. If the break they make you try to call China and fax your problem so they can try to figure out what went wrong. They will (if your lucky) mail you the part. Guess who gets to install it? You! There are no service co. in America that I know of that will touch these. My computer chip went out. Which meant I needed to crawl on the floor. Take off the back cover. Pull out the old part and the replace everything. I plugged the chair in as directed and it blew up! The new part was defective and caused the chair to explode and burnt a hole in my carpet. It took an act of Congress to have them come get the pile of crap but after 30 days of sure hell and well documentation, they paid for the return. Which meant I had to box and repack it. Did they mention this chair is heavy? You dont move it to vacuum under it. You work around it. On a scale of 1 to 10 I wouldnt even giver you a one but they wouldnt let me go less than one... Roll the dice. If you can find one that actually works and for a very long time you'll love it. If you get one like me, you'll spend a lot of money and go through more headaches than you can ever imagine. Made in China.. Just remember what that all stands for and how much fun it will be to return it to China...
